将背景图像添加到活动可以通过以下步骤完成:
- 首先,确保你已经选择了适合的背景图像。背景图像应该与活动的主题和风格相匹配,并且具有适当的分辨率和格式。
- 在前端开发中,可以使用HTML和CSS来添加背景图像。在HTML文件中,使用
<div>
元素或其他适当的容器元素来包裹活动内容。然后,在CSS文件中,使用background-image
属性来指定背景图像的URL。例如:
.container {
background-image: url("背景图像的URL");
}
- 如果需要调整背景图像的大小、位置或其他样式属性,可以使用CSS的其他相关属性,如
background-size
、background-position
、background-repeat
等。 - 后端开发中,如果活动是基于Web应用程序或移动应用程序的,可以使用相应的后端框架(如Node.js、Django等)来处理背景图像的上传和存储。一般来说,背景图像会被上传到服务器上的特定目录,并在数据库中保存相关信息(如文件路径、文件名等)。
- 软件测试是确保活动的背景图像添加功能正常工作的重要环节。可以编写相应的测试用例,包括验证背景图像是否成功加载、是否能够正确显示、是否能够适应不同屏幕尺寸等。
- 数据库的使用取决于具体的应用需求。如果需要将背景图像与其他数据关联起来,可以使用关系型数据库(如MySQL、PostgreSQL)或非关系型数据库(如MongoDB、Redis)来存储相关信息。
- 服务器运维方面,需要确保服务器的配置和性能能够支持背景图像的加载和传输。可以使用服务器监控工具来监测服务器的运行状态,并进行必要的优化和调整。
- 云原生技术可以提供更高效、可扩展的背景图像添加解决方案。例如,可以使用容器技术(如Docker)来打包和部署应用程序,使用容器编排工具(如Kubernetes)来管理和扩展应用程序的运行环境。
- 网络通信和网络安全是确保背景图像能够安全、稳定地传输和加载的关键。可以使用HTTPS协议来加密数据传输,使用防火墙和入侵检测系统来保护服务器和网络免受攻击。
- 音视频和多媒体处理方面,如果背景图像需要进行处理(如裁剪、压缩、滤镜等),可以使用相应的音视频处理库或软件开发工具包(SDK)来实现。
- 人工智能和物联网技术可以与背景图像添加功能结合,实现更智能、自动化的操作。例如,可以使用图像识别技术来自动选择适合的背景图像,或者使用物联网设备来实时更新背景图像。
- 移动开发方面,需要确保背景图像在不同移动设备上的适配性和性能。可以使用响应式设计或移动端专用的CSS框架(如Bootstrap)来实现。
- 存储方面,背景图像可以存储在云存储服务中,如腾讯云的对象存储(COS),以便实现高可用性和可扩展性。
- 区块链技术可以用于确保背景图像的版权和真实性。通过将背景图像的哈希值存储在区块链上,可以实现不可篡改的证明。
- 元宇宙是虚拟现实和增强现实技术的进一步发展,可以将背景图像添加到虚拟场景中,实现更沉浸式的体验。
总结起来,将背景图像添加到活动涉及到前端开发、后端开发、软件测试、数据库、服务器运维、云原生、网络通信、网络安全、音视频、多媒体处理、人工智能、物联网、移动开发、存储、区块链、元宇宙等多个领域的知识和技术。具体的实现方式和推荐的腾讯云产品取决于具体的应用场景和需求。